📅  最后修改于: 2023-12-03 14:50:21.517000             🧑  作者: Mango
别名mysql是一种开源的关系型数据库管理系统,它是最流行的数据库之一,并且被广泛用于Web应用程序的开发。MySQL有许多鲜为人知的功能,可以让你的开发变得更加轻松和自然。在这篇文章中,我们将介绍MySQL的一些常用功能。
Windows用户可以使用安装包来安装MySQL。你可以从这里下载对应你操作系统版本的安装程序。
macOS用户可以通过Homebrew来安装MySQL。你可以在终端中输入以下命令来安装:
brew install mysql
如果你使用Linux操作系统,你可以通过你的包管理器来安装MySQL。例如,在Debian和Ubuntu上使用以下命令安装:
sudo apt-get update
sudo apt-get install mysql-server
在其他发行版上安装MySQL类似。请参考你发行版的文档来了解更多安装信息。
当MySQL安装完成之后,你可以连接到MySQL来创建数据库和表格,以及处理所有其他的数据库管理任务。
你可以在终端中输入以下命令来连接到MySQL:
mysql -u username -p
其中,username是你的MySQL用户名。你会被要求输入你的密码。如果你成功连接到MySQL,你应该会看到一个MySQL提示符。
创建一个数据库非常简单。在MySQL的提示符下,你可以输入以下命令:
CREATE DATABASE databasename;
其中,databasename是你想创建的数据库的名称。
在MySQL中,你可以使用SQL(Structured Query Language)来创建表格。以下是一个简单的不带约束的表格创建示例:
CREATE TABLE tablename (
col1 INT,
col2 VARCHAR(50),
col3 DATE
);
这将创建一个名为tablename的表格,其中包含三列:col1(整数类型),col2(最大长度为50的字符串类型)和col3(日期类型)。
一旦你创建了表格并插入了一些数据,你就可以使用SELECT查询来检索这些数据。以下是一个简单示例:
SELECT col1, col2 FROM tablename;
通过这个查询语句,我们将从表格tablename中选择列col1和col2的值。
你可以使用UPDATE语句来更新表格中的特定列。以下是一个简单示例:
UPDATE tablename SET col1 = 10 WHERE col2 = 'example';
这将把 tablename 表格中col2列为'example'的行的col1列设置为10。
你可以使用DELETE语句来删除表格中的特定行。以下是一个简单示例:
DELETE FROM tablename WHERE col2 = 'example';
这将删除tablename表格中col2列为'example'的行。
MySQL是一个功能强大的关系型数据库管理系统。你可以使用MySQL来创建数据库和表格,以及执行其他标准的SQL查询、更新和删除操作。希望这篇文章能够帮助你更好地了解MySQL,并更好地使用它来构建你的Web应用程序。